A 22-year, semiannual coupon bond sells for $1,066.57. The bond has a par value of $1,000 and a yield to maturity of 6.78 percen

t. What is the bond's coupon rate

Answer:

The answer is 7.37%

Explanation:

Solution

Given that

Bond per value = future value =$1000

The current price =  $1,066.57

Time = 22 years * 2

=44 semi-annual periods

The year of maturity = 6.78%/2 = 3.39%

Thus

The coupon rate is computed by first calculating the amount of coupon payment.

So

By using a financial calculator, the coupon payment is calculated below:

FV= 1,000

PV= -1,066.57

n= 44

I/Y= 3.39

Now we press the PMT and CPT keys (function) to compute the payment (coupon)

What was obtained is 36.83 (value)

Thus

The annual coupon rate is: given as:

= $36.83*2/ $1,000

= $73.66/ $1,000

= 0.0737*1,00

=7.366% or 7.37%

Therefore  7.37% is the bond's coupon rate.

During the year Waterway reported net sales of $951000. The company had accounts receivable of $75500 at the beginning of the ye
Nookie1986 [14]

Answer:

37.9 days

Explanation:

Given that,

Net sales = $951,000

Beginning accounts receivables = $75,500

Ending accounts receivables = $122,000

Average accounts receivables:

= (Beginning accounts receivables + Ending accounts receivables) ÷ 2

= ($75,500 + $122,000) ÷ 2

= $98,750

Accounts Receivable Turnover:

= Net sales ÷ Average accounts receivables

= $951,000 ÷ $98,750

= 9.63

Average collection period:

= 365 days ÷ Accounts Receivable Turnover

= 365 days ÷ 9.63

= 37.9 days
